bias vs prejudice

Both 'bias' and 'prejudice' are correct terms, but they have slightly different meanings. 'Bias' refers to a preference or inclination that influences judgment, while 'prejudice' involves preconceived opinions or attitudes, often negative, towards a particular group. They are not interchangeable, as 'bias' is more general and can be positive or negative, while 'prejudice' typically carries a negative connotation.

The term 'bias' is correct and commonly used in English.

"bias"

Use 'bias' to refer to a preference or inclination that influences judgment, whether positive or negative.

The term 'prejudice' is correct and commonly used in English.

"prejudice"

Use 'prejudice' to refer to preconceived opinions or attitudes, often negative, towards a particular group.
